Are Tanning Beds Bad For Pregnancy. Experts advise against the use of tanning beds generally, so it’s highly unlikely they would be considered safe during pregnancy. Tanning is not recommended for pregnant women, as it can cause skin damage, overheating, dehydration and folic acid loss. Users of sunbeds and tanning booths are at increased risk of skin cancer; Is it safe to use sunbeds/tanning booths in pregnancy? Tanning under the sun does expose your body to uv rays.
